WebEvent Triggers work when a blob or file is placed into blob storage or when it’s deleted from a certain container. When you place a file in a container, that will kick off an Azure Data Factory pipeline. These triggers use the Microsoft Event Grid technology. The Event Grid can be used for a variety of event driven processing in Azure; Azure ... WebApr 4, 2024 · Create file name and folder path parameter in pipeline as string. Then go to edit trigger and add details captured by trigger such as the folder path and file name of the blob into the properties @triggerBody ().folderPath and @triggerBody ().fileName to the respective pipeline parameters. The below is the workflow on how it will work : When a new item to the storage account is added matching to storage event trigger (blob path begins with / endswith). A message is published to the event grind and the message is in turn relayed to the Data Factory. This triggers the Pipeline.
